Output e843970113a3aaba1f88d3a9414fa18ef43ef39df954cfba065182bc1f8d207b:0

value
119390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62e44b9d15078006cc4c9b8175591a9a2ac2f9af OP_EQUAL
address
3AhudanDSYpnqxrNmdyseSPqo37LswvMzK
transaction
e843970113a3aaba1f88d3a9414fa18ef43ef39df954cfba065182bc1f8d207b
confirmations
347390
spent
true